## Description

Powdered glucoamylase enzyme for hydrolysis of short-chain dextrins into fermentatable sugars. For saccharification of dextrins following mashing of grains, potato or any other starch-based substrate prior to ethanolic fermentation.

## Questions & Answers

**Q: how much of the enzyme should we use? What is the temperature? Do we need to worry about the pH?**
A: I'm a distiller making mashes from corn, rye, wheat, etc.  I used 2 lbs 6 row malted barley to derive alpha amylase and 1/2 tsp. gluco-amylase per 5 gal. wash.  Temperature should be no higher than 145 F.  Most of the starch conversion will take place in a short amount of time, but I usually let mine set overnight (12 hrs) before I remove the grain.  I usually set the pH to ~5 in my starter water, but gluco-amylase wants it to be in the 6-7 range.  If you start with distilled water, be sure to add gypsum to "harden" the water.
